AFMA S.A. (CBSE:AFM)
Morocco flag Morocco · Delayed Price · Currency is MAD
1,226.00
0.00 (0.00%)
At close: Jan 29, 2026

AFMA S.A. Ratios and Metrics

Millions MAD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
1,2261,1011,2001,3001,3601,116
Market Cap Growth
2.08%-8.25%-7.69%-4.41%21.86%8.88%
Enterprise Value
1,3301,2411,3361,4121,4631,228
Last Close Price
1226.001054.151099.341140.951147.53906.13
PE Ratio
15.8515.2220.0021.9223.5126.22
PS Ratio
4.023.854.645.346.135.48
PB Ratio
19.6515.5421.8526.4031.6136.10
P/FCF Ratio
--18.0746.3826.9111.66
P/OCF Ratio
--14.7131.3223.5711.25
EV/Sales Ratio
4.364.345.165.796.606.03
EV/EBITDA Ratio
9.6310.0711.9313.4014.9813.45
EV/EBIT Ratio
10.8710.6112.6314.1615.6714.05
EV/FCF Ratio
--20.1350.3828.9512.82
Debt / Equity Ratio
2.621.892.723.002.603.77
Debt / EBITDA Ratio
1.181.081.231.301.061.19
Debt / FCF Ratio
--2.255.272.211.22
Asset Turnover
0.220.270.280.270.260.27
Quick Ratio
0.970.970.960.980.950.96
Current Ratio
0.970.970.970.980.970.96
Return on Equity (ROE)
148.97%118.02%119.96%133.19%162.11%124.90%
Return on Assets (ROA)
5.51%7.01%7.23%6.92%6.83%7.31%
Return on Invested Capital (ROIC)
55.93%44.94%38.41%43.04%55.98%50.33%
Return on Capital Employed (ROCE)
72.60%65.50%71.40%64.60%75.30%74.70%
Earnings Yield
6.31%6.57%5.00%4.56%4.25%3.81%
FCF Yield
--5.53%2.16%3.72%8.58%
Dividend Yield
4.89%5.69%5.00%4.82%4.71%5.19%
Payout Ratio
--105.01%102.56%89.38%132.76%
Buyback Yield / Dilution
-0.02%-0.01%0.00%0.01%-0.01%0.00%
Total Shareholder Return
4.87%5.68%5.01%4.83%4.69%5.19%
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.